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Lockwood to Goole start from £32.30 one way, or £32.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Lockwood to Goole are available for £32.90 one way, or £47.10 return

Facilities and Amenities at Lockwood Train Station

While Lockwood Train Station may not be the grandest of transport hubs, it does offer essential amenities for a comfortable and accessible travel experience. The station does not have a staffed ticket office, but fret not as ticket machines are available to help you purchase and collect tickets with ease. Smartcards are not issued here, yet it's easy to collect pre-booked tickets from the accessible machines on site. Moreover, accessibility is a key focus at Lockwood, with step-free access across the station and help points available for assistance. The station operates as a Category A site, ensuring smooth navigation for scooter users and those with limited mobility. However, it lacks physical amenities like toilets, waiting rooms, or seating areas, so plan accordingly.

Transport Links From Lockwood Station

Lockwood Train Station's connectivity extends beyond trains, providing a network of onward travel options. Convenient transport links include nearby bus services, ensuring that your journey continues seamlessly. For those seeking a ride upon arrival, taxis are easily accessible through Cab4You. Although there aren't facilities for bicycle hire, there's provision for storing your personal bike in the car park. For those who wish to explore the local area by bus, the bus stop near the station is serviced by various lines.

Facilities & Amenities

While Goole train station may not boast extensive facilities, it does provide essential services for a seamless travel experience. Travelers can easily purchase or collect pre-booked tickets at the station. The ticket office operates from 07:00 to 13:30 on Mondays. There are also ticket machines available, augmented with accessible options for all passengers, including those who require induction loops for hearing impairments.

Finding your way around is simplified with clear departure screens and regular announcements. For those arriving outside of operating hours, a helpline is available to ensure assistance when needed. Although there are no luggage storage facilities or waiting rooms present, a seating area is available for those waiting for their train.

The station offers a range of accessibility features, including step-free access across the premises, making it an inclusive space for all. There are no barriers, but passengers can utilize ramps and other accessibility aids to move comfortably through the station.

Transportation and Connections

Getting to and from the station is made easy with several transport options. For those looking to continue their journey by bus, the [National Rail's printable guide](http://www.nationalrail.co.uk/posters/GOO.pdf) offers helpful information. Rail replacement services pick up and drop off passengers in the station car park when necessary. If cycling is your preference, bicycle storage facilities are available on platforms one and two, although they are not sheltered.

For a seamless transition from train to road, taxi services can be booked online via [Cab4You](https://www.northernrailway.co.uk/tickets/cab4you), providing a smooth onward journey. Additionally, for those looking to explore more of the area at their own pace, Donohugue Cycles offer bicycle hire right from the station premises.
